The existence field of Guinier‐Preston (GP) zones, viz. the upper limit temperatures of their formation ThnGPZ as well as stability TdissGPZ, are investigated by SAXS experiments in five Al–(10 to 18) at% Zn alloys. The main results are the following: (i) GP zones are doubtlessly the first product of decomposition homogeneously nucleated during continuous cooling from the range of homogeneity. (ii) The temperature stability of the GP zones is increasing with their sizes. (iii) TdissGPZ is larger than ThnGPZ. (iv) The two curves, viz. TdissGPZ versus xZn and the zinc content of the matrix xZnm in metastable equilibrium with GP zones versus T, are in good agreement.
